    The bartender was so sure that he was the strongest man around that he offered a standing $1,000 bet...........

    The bartender would squeeze a lemon until all the juice ran into a glass, and then hand the lemon to a patron.

    Anyone who could squeeze two more drops of juice out of it would win the money.

    Many people had tried, over the years: weightlifters, wharfies, football players etc., but nobody had ever been able to do it.

    One day, a scrawny little fellow came into the bar,

    wearing thick glasses and a polyester suit.He sat down, ordered a glass of draught, and started looking around the bar.

    After reading the sign on the wall about the lemon challenge, he said in a meek voice:

    "I was just reading your sign, and I'd like to try the bet."

    After the laughter in the pub had died down, the bartender grabbed a lemon and squeezed the heck out of it. Then he handed the wrinkled remains of the rind to the little fellow.

    The crowd's laughter turned to total silence as the man clenched his little fist around the lemon and six drops fell into the glass.

    As the crowd cheered, the bartender paid the guy his $1,000, and then asked little man:

    "Do you mind if I ask what do you do for a living? Are you a lumberjack, a weight-lifter, or what?"


    The little fellow quietly replied:

    "No, I work for the Australian Taxation Office".
